Men never snore... it's physically impossible...
![]() Seriously, snoring may be a symptom of sleep apnea (interrupted breathing), which can be dangerous, as it leaves you tired even after sleeping, as well as other problems. If it's available, a night in a sleep lab will tell for sure. I was diagnosed with apnea, but only when I slept on my back, which I don't normally do. Actually, sometimes I sleep on my back on the couch, and then my snoring wakes me up ![]() Good that earplugs work for you, but a sleep lab test might be best for your wife. |
